    What Exactly Is Dopamine?

    Dopamine is a type of neurotransmitter, a chemical messenger that transmits signals between nerve cells in your brain. It plays a crucial role in many brain functions, including:

    • Motivation and Reward: Dopamine is released when you anticipate or experience something rewarding. This motivates you to seek out those rewarding experiences again.
    • Learning: It helps reinforce behaviors that lead to positive outcomes, essentially teaching your brain what to repeat.
    • Movement: Dopamine is essential for smooth and coordinated physical movement.
    • Attention and Focus: It helps regulate your ability to concentrate and stay focused on tasks.
    • Mood Regulation: While not solely responsible for mood, dopamine imbalances can impact feelings of pleasure and overall emotional well-being.

    Think of dopamine as the chemical spark that ignites your desire to achieve, to learn, and to grow. When your dopamine levels are balanced, you often feel more energized, optimistic, and ready to embrace new challenges. When they're low, you might experience a lack of motivation, fatigue, or difficulty concentrating.

    Signs of Potential Dopamine Imbalance

    It's important to remember that dopamine levels fluctuate naturally. However, persistent signs that might indicate an imbalance include:

    • Lack of Motivation: Feeling uninspired or unable to start tasks.
    • Difficulty Focusing: Struggling to concentrate or maintain attention.
    • Fatigue or Low Energy: Feeling tired even after adequate rest.
    • Anhedonia: A reduced ability to experience pleasure from activities you once enjoyed.
    • Mood Changes: Persistent feelings of sadness or irritability.

    Natural Ways to Support Healthy Dopamine Levels

    While severe imbalances may require medical intervention, there are many simple, accessible, and inspiring lifestyle choices you can make to naturally support healthy dopamine function. These small steps can lead to meaningful transformation and a fresher, more vital you.

    1. Embrace Regular Movement

    Physical activity isn't just good for your body; it's fantastic for your brain. Exercise, especially activities you enjoy, can increase dopamine release and promote the growth of new brain cells. Whether it's a brisk walk in the morning sun, a dance class, or a gentle yoga session, finding movement that brings you joy is key. Remember, change doesn't start on Monday—it starts today.

    2. Nourish Your Body with Purposeful Nutrition

    Your diet plays a critical role in neurotransmitter production. Foods rich in tyrosine, an amino acid that's a precursor to dopamine, can be beneficial. These include:

    • Lean protein: Chicken, turkey, fish
    • Dairy: Milk, yogurt, cheese
    • Nuts and seeds: Almonds, pumpkin seeds
    • Legumes: Beans, lentils
    • Fruits and vegetables: Avocados, bananas

    3. Prioritize Quality Sleep

    Sleep is when your brain repairs and recharges. Chronic sleep deprivation can negatively impact dopamine receptor sensitivity and overall dopamine levels.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night. Creating a consistent sleep schedule and a relaxing bedtime routine can make a significant difference in how you feel each morning.

    4. Set and Achieve Small Goals

    The brain's reward system thrives on accomplishment. By setting small, achievable goals and celebrating your progress, you trigger dopamine release. This creates a positive feedback loop that encourages further motivation and a sense of mastery. From ticking off a small task on your to-do list to mastering a new skill, every small victory contributes to your overall vitality.

    5. Engage in Creative and Enjoyable Activities

    Activities that spark your interest and creativity, whether it's playing music, painting, gardening, or engaging in a hobby, can naturally boost dopamine. These activities often provide a sense of flow and accomplishment, leading to sustained feelings of well-being and motivation.

    6. Practice Mindfulness and Stress Reduction

    Chronic stress can deplete neurotransmitters, including dopamine. Practices like mindfulness meditation, deep breathing exercises, or spending time in nature can help regulate your stress response and promote a more balanced brain chemistry. Cultivating calm allows your brain to function more optimally.
